温馨提示×

Ubuntu VirtualBox如何设置共享网络

小樊
96
2025-04-25 12:03:59
栏目: 智能运维

在Ubuntu系统中使用VirtualBox设置共享网络,可以按照以下步骤进行:

桥接模式(Bridged Adapter)

  1. 创建虚拟机
  • 打开VirtualBox,选择“新建”按钮创建一个新的虚拟机,选择Ubuntu作为操作系统。
  • 设置虚拟机的名称、内存大小等信息。
  1. 设置网络适配器
  • 在虚拟机设置中,选择“网络”选项卡。
  • 将网络适配器设置为“桥接网卡”模式。
  • 选择与宿主机相同的网络适配器。
  1. 启动虚拟机
  • 启动Ubuntu虚拟机。
  • 在终端中输入 ifconfigip addr 查看IP地址。
  • 配置网络接口,例如编辑 /etc/network/interfaces 文件,设置静态IP。

内部网络(Internal)

  1. 创建虚拟机
  • 同上,创建一个新的Ubuntu虚拟机。
  1. 设置网络适配器
  • 在虚拟机设置中,选择“网络”选项卡。
  • 将网络适配器设置为“内部网络”模式。
  • 选择一个现有的内部网络或创建一个新的。
  1. 启动虚拟机
  • 启动Ubuntu虚拟机。
  • 在终端中输入 ifconfigip addr 查看IP地址。
  • 配置网络接口,例如编辑 /etc/network/interfaces 文件,设置静态IP。

共享文件夹设置

  1. 安装VirtualBox增强功能
  • 在Ubuntu虚拟机中打开终端,执行以下命令安装增强功能:
    sudo apt-get update
    sudo apt-get install virtualbox-guest-additions-iso
    
  • 安装完成后,重启虚拟机。
  1. 设置共享文件夹
  • 在VirtualBox中,选择相应的虚拟机并点击“设置”。
  • 在“共享文件夹”选项卡下添加共享文件夹并选择自动挂载选项。
  1. 挂载共享文件夹
  • 在Ubuntu虚拟机中,打开终端,执行以下命令挂载共享文件夹:
    sudo mkdir /mnt/shared
    sudo mount -t vboxsf shared /mnt/shared
    
    其中,“shared”是共享文件夹的名称,“/mnt/shared”是在虚拟机中创建的目录。

以上步骤可以帮助您在VirtualBox中为Ubuntu虚拟机设置共享网络,确保虚拟机可以与宿主机通信,并且虚拟机之间也可以相互通信。根据实际需求,您可以选择不同的网络模式来配置虚拟机的网络环境。

0